BENNETT, Hugh T.

City:  Fruitland

BENNETT, Hugh T., farmer and stock raiser; born Fruitland, Tenn. March 4, 1881; Scotch-Irish descent; son of  W. N. and Mattie (McLeary) BENNETT; educated in public schools of Gibson Co., University of Tenn., Knoxville and S. N. U., Huntingdon, Tenn., married Ethel YANDELL Sept. 9, 1902; member K. of P., I. O. O. F., K. O. T. M. and W. O. W.; Democrat; Representative in Lower House of Tenn. Legislature 1909; elected Justice of Peace 1906 to succeed his father, W. N. BENNETT, which office he now holds, youngest Justice of the Peace in Gibson Co.; member Presbyterian church.
